    Default Digital readout box, 998 HB


    Gonna make it out this weekend to play with my new Toys. Been poking around on my new 998 and
    was trying to figure out, if it is possible to move the digital readout box? Either left of, or bottom of screen, or remove completely? could not find it in the manual.... Thanks in advance.

    The readout boxes can be turned off in the full screen SI view only...(water temp and depth will be overlayed in the bottom left of the screen)...

    I think the setting to turn off "SI Readouts" is under the "Sonar" tab in the main menu...

    (You might think about adding your opinion about the readout boxes in an email to HB ...it's been on the wish list for a LONG time now)...
